Officer’s Certificate under Section 301 of the Indenture

 

Pursuant to Article Three of the Indenture, dated as of October 9, 2012 (as it may be amended or supplemented, the “Indenture”), between General Electric Company (the “Company”) and The Bank of New York Mellon as trustee (the “Trustee”), the Board Resolutions dated as of March 14, 1986, November 2, 1998, March 11, 2011, February 15, 2019, September 5-6, 2019 and April 10, 2020 and the resolutions of the Funding Committee of the Board of Directors of the Company dated as of April 13, 2020, of which copies certified by the Secretary or an Attesting Secretary of the Company are being delivered herewith under Section 301 of the Indenture,

 

A.          The Company hereby issues an additional $1,500,000,000 aggregate principal amount of its 4.350% Notes due 2050 (the “Additional Notes”). The Additional Notes are in addition to the $2,250,000,000 aggregate principal amount of the Company’s outstanding 4.350% Notes due 2050, issued on April 22, 2020 (the “Existing Notes” and, together with the Additional Notes, the “Notes”) and will be consolidated with, have the same CUSIP and ISIN number as, and form a single series with, the Existing Notes. The Additional Notes shall be in substantially the form attached hereto as Annex 1.

 

B.          The terms and characteristics of the Additional Notes shall be identical to the terms and characteristics of the Existing Notes set forth in the Officer’s Certificate under Section 301 of the Indenture related to the Existing Notes dated as of April 22, 2020, other than the issue date and issue price, and as shall be set forth in the form of Additional Note attached hereto as Annex 1.

 

C.          The Trustee may authenticate the Additional Notes by manual, facsimile or electronic signature.

 

              Company Order under Section 303 of the Indenture

 

A.          You are hereby requested to authenticate on the date hereof $1,500,000,000 aggregate principal amount of the Additional Notes, represented by: (i) Certificate No. 1 representing an aggregate principal amount of $500,000,000 of the Additional Notes, (ii) Certificate No. 2 representing an aggregate principal amount of $500,000,000 of the Additional Notes, and (iii) Certificate No. 3 representing an aggregate principal amount of $500,000,000 of the Additional Notes, heretofore delivered to you and duly executed by the Company and registered in the name of Cede & Co., as nominee of DTC in accordance

 

with the Blanket Issuer Letter of Representations dated October 23, 2003, in the manner provided by the Indenture.

 

B.          You are hereby requested to hold the Additional Notes as custodian for DTC.

 

C.          Concurrently with this Company Order, an Opinion of Counsel under Sections 102 and 303 of the Indenture is being delivered to you.

 

 Officer’s Certificate under Section 102 of the Indenture

 

The undersigned, Jennifer VanBelle, the Senior Vice President and Treasurer of the Company, does hereby certify that:

 

(1)          I have read the relevant portions of the Indenture, including without limitation the conditions precedent provided for therein relating to the action proposed to be taken by the Trustee as requested in this Company Order and Officer’s Certificate, and the definitions in the Indenture relating thereto;

 

(2)          I have read the Board Resolutions and the Unanimous Written Consent of the Funding Committee of the Board of Directors of the Company and the Opinion of Counsel referred to above;

 

(3)          I or individuals under my supervision have conferred with other officers of the Company, have examined such records of the Company and have made such other investigation as I deemed relevant for purposes of this certificate;

 

(4)          in my opinion, I have made such examination or investigation as is necessary to enable me to express an informed opinion as to whether or not such conditions have been complied with;

 

(5)          on the basis of the foregoing, I am of the opinion that all conditions precedent provided for in the Indenture relating to the action proposed to be taken by the Trustee as requested herein have been complied with; and

 

(6)          the form and terms of the Additional Notes have been established in conformity with the provisions of the Indenture.
